1) Greek Yogurt Parfait

A perfect quick snack for active hustlers on the go, this tasty and nourishing parfait offers the optimal ratio of protein, fiber, and natural sweetness.

Ingredients:

· Greek yogurt, one cup

· half a cup of granola

· Blueberries, strawberries, and raspberries make up 1/2 cup of mixed fresh berries.

· One tablespoon of optional honey

Instructions:

· Layer the bottom of a tall glass or Mason jar with half the Greek yogurt.

· On top of the yogurt layer, sprinkle the remaining half of the granola.

· Place half of the fresh berries in layers.

· Repeat the layers with the remaining Greek yogurt, granola, and mixed berries.

· Drizzle honey on top for added sweetness, if desired.

· Grab a spoon and enjoy your quick and energizing Greek Yogurt Parfait!

2) Instant Pot Coconut Curry Chicken Thighs You can look at this quick and easy instant pot coconut curry chicken recipe that is the perfect solution for any chicken lover. It’s a rich and creamy curry that’s both satisfying and delicious. Let’s get cooking!

Ingredients:

· One tablespoon of vegetable oil

· Two cloves of garlic, peeled and crushed

· 1-inch piece of ginger, peeled and sliced thin

· 13.5-ounce can of unsweetened coconut milk

· One tablespoon of soy sauce

· Two tablespoons Thai red curry paste

· 3 pounds boneless skinless chicken thighs

· One teaspoon of fine sea salt

· Juice of 1 lime

· Minced cilantro for garnish (optional)

Instructions:

· Turn the Instant Pot to Sauté mode and heat vegetable oil until shimmering.

· Add crushed garlic, sliced ginger, and sauté for 1 minute until garlic sizzles.

· Pour unsweetened coconut milk, stir in soy sauce and Thai red curry paste.

· Season boneless chicken thighs with sea salt and add them to the pot.

· Lock the lid and pressure cook on high for 10 minutes.

· Allow natural pressure release for 15 minutes.

· Scoop chicken into a bowl. Stir lime juice into the sauce.

· Pour some sauce over the chicken, and sprinkle minced cilantro on top.

· Serve with the remaining sauce on the side.

4) Stir-Fry Noodles

The Asian culinary technique of stir-frying is renowned for its effectiveness in cooking food quickly at high temperatures. This method is perfect for the hustler since it merely takes a short time to prepare a tasty dinner.

Ingredients:

· 8 ounces of egg noodles, rice noodles, or udon noodles for stir-frying · Vegetable oil, one tablespoon

· 1 cup of sliced mixed veggies, including carrots, snap peas, bell peppers, and broccoli

· 1 cup of your preferred protein (sliced beef, chicken, prawns, or tofu)

· 2/fourths cup soy sauce

· One optional tablespoon of oyster sauce

· One tablespoon of optional hoisin sauce

· Two minced garlic cloves

· One teaspoon of ginger, grated

· Two chopped green onions (for garnish)

· (As a garnish) sesame seeds

Instructions:

· Noodles should be cooked as directed on the box until they are barely tender. Drain, then set apart.

· Heat the vegetable oil over medium-high heat in a big skillet or wok.

· Add the minced garlic and grated ginger to the pan, and cook until fragrant, about 30 seconds.

· To the pan, add the cut, mixed veggies, and the protein of your choice. Stir fry for 2 to 3 minutes or until the protein is well-cooked and the veggies are just beginning to soften.

· Push the vegetables and protein to one side of the pan and add the cooked noodles to the other side.

· Over the noodles, add the soy sauce, oyster sauce, and hoisin sauce (if using). Use tongs or chopsticks to toss the noodles in the sauces to coat them evenly.

· The noodles, veggies, and protein should now be combined in the pan. Stir-fry for a further two minutes to give the flavors time to blend. · Serve with chopped green onions and sesame seeds.

1. Update the Shower Glass – Perhaps you don’t need a new shower.  You can give your bathroom a great update just by installing a new shower door. You can also update your current shower glass with Window Decoration Films. These elegant and decorative glass finishes are used to control light and protect privacy while enhancing interior aesthetics.  You can choose window films with colors, etched, frosted finishes, geometric & organic shapes, and opaque light-blocks.

 

2. New Tile – At my house, we had a bathroom with old green tile from the 60s.  We removed this tile and updated our bathroom with wainscoting. Alternatively, you can install new bathroom tile bring you bathroom in to the 2020s.  You can install tile around your tub and shower as seen above, or go all out and tile you entire bathroom, as seen in the picture below.  New tile can

Tile comes in a variety of materials like ceramic, porcelain and natural stone, for bathroom flooring, walls and shower surrounds, and it comes in a variety of colors and styles as well.  A full renovation with new tile can give your bathroom a fresh, clean look, and help it to stand out and make a statement.

 

3. New Lighting – One of the easiest and cost effective ways to update your bathroom is with new lighting.  Not only are the old fixtures dated and out of style, but most older light fixtures don’t give off a lot of light, leading your bathroom to look extra dull.

Remove dated light fixtures and install a new light bar, fixtures, or sconces that are fresh and modern. If it’s in your budget, consider installing recessed lighting above your shower and vanity areas. Above all, choose lighting that is bright. As the bathroom is the place most people get ready, you should choose opt for incandescent, LED, or CFL bathroom light bulbs with a color temperature of 3500K-4100 Kelvins, as they capture your skin, hair, and outfits in detail and with a similar color accuracy as in daylight.

4. Update Your Vanities and Sinks – Another change you can make on practically any budget is to update your sink and vanity.  If your existing vanity or sink is a little dated, a shiny new faucet may be enough to give your bathroom the subtle update it needs.  If you have a more dated vanity cabinet, a simple coat of paint and new door and drawer handles could give you a modern look without even investing in a new vanity.

For a more drastic update, consider a completely new sink and vanity. If you have small space to work with or enjoy a minimalist style, you could opt for a pedestal sink, a free-standing or a floating vanity.  But if you are like me and prefer to have more storage area and functionality, you’d probably prefer a vanity cabinet, which comes in variety of materials, styles, and color to fit your unique tastes.

5. New Tub and Shower – Finally, you can go all out and install a new shower or bathtub. While installing a new shower door, decorating your current door, or simply installing new tiles around your existing tub and shower may be a good and more cost effective option for you, especially if you are updating to sell, in some cases new tub or shower may be necessary.  Apart from the aesthetics, often old tubs and showers have mildew and mold and other issues that call for the entire thing to be ripped out and replaced.  A whole new tub and shower is great selling point if you putting your house on the market, and it can definitely be an asset for your family’s health, and transform the look of your bathroom.

Avoid Toxic Plants In Your Yard

When creating a safe and enjoyable environment for both pets and kids, it is essential to be cautious about the plants you choose to grow in your yard. Some plants, while beautiful and appealing, can be toxic and potentially harmful if ingested. To ensure the well-being of your loved ones, it’s essential to be aware of these toxic plants and avoid planting them in areas accessible to pets and children. You do not want any harm to come to your child or your sweet micro mini French bulldog.  In this article, we will discuss some common toxic plants and the potential dangers they pose, as well as suggest safe alternatives for a family-friendly garden.

  1. Oleander (Nerium oleander): Oleander is a popular ornamental shrub known for its attractive flowers and evergreen foliage. However, all parts of the plant contain toxic compounds, including cardiac glycosides, which can be deadly if ingested. Symptoms of oleander poisoning include vomiting, diarrhea, irregular heartbeat, and even death. Avoid planting oleander in your yard and opt for non-toxic alternatives such as butterfly bush or hydrangea.
  2. Castor Bean (Ricinus communis): The castor bean plant is prized for its striking foliage but contains the highly toxic ricin in its seeds. Ingestion of even a small amount of seeds can lead to severe symptoms, including abdominal pain, vomiting, and convulsions. Planting castor beans should be avoided, and safer alternatives like sunflowers or marigolds can provide similar visual appeal.
  3. Lily of the Valley (Convallaria majalis): Lily of the Valley is a fragrant and charming flowering plant, but it contains cardiac glycosides, which can cause cardiac disturbances and digestive issues if consumed. Keep this plant out of reach and opt for pet-safe alternatives like astilbe or impatiens.
  4. Sago Palm (Cycas revoluta): Sago palm, a popular landscape plant, is highly toxic to pets and humans alike. Its seeds contain cycasin, a toxin that can cause severe liver failure when ingested. Even a small amount can be fatal. Choose non-toxic alternatives such as bamboo palm or parlor palm instead.
  5. Daffodils (Narcissus species): Daffodils are beautiful spring flowers, but all parts of the plant, especially the bulbs, contain toxic alkaloids that can cause vomiting, diarrhea, and even more severe symptoms in pets and children. Opt for safe alternatives like tulips or daisies for a colorful spring garden.
  6. Azaleas and Rhododendrons: Azaleas and rhododendrons are popular flowering shrubs known for their vibrant blooms. However, they contain toxic compounds called grayanotoxins, which can lead to symptoms such as nausea, vomiting, and irregular heartbeats if ingested. Choose non-toxic options like hibiscus or hydrangea to add color to your landscape.
  7. Yew (Taxus species): Yews are commonly used as evergreen shrubs and hedges, but their seeds and foliage contain taxine alkaloids, which can be harmful if ingested. Symptoms of yew poisoning include trembling, difficulty breathing, and collapse. Opt for non-toxic alternatives such as boxwood or holly for a similar look.
  8. Autumn Crocus (Colchicum autumnale): The autumn crocus, despite its attractive fall blooms, contains colchicine, a toxic alkaloid that can cause severe gastrointestinal symptoms, organ failure, and even death. Avoid planting autumn crocus and consider planting safer alternatives like crocus species that bloom in spring.
  9. Dieffenbachia (Dieffenbachia species): Dieffenbachia, also known as dumb cane, is a popular houseplant with large, patterned leaves. However, its sap contains calcium oxalate crystals, which can cause painful mouth and throat irritation if chewed on or ingested. Keep this plant out of reach and choose pet-safe houseplants like spider plants or Boston ferns.
  10. Lily (Lilium species): Many lilies, including Easter lilies and tiger lilies, are toxic to cats, causing kidney failure if ingested. Even a small amount of the plant or its pollen can be harmful. If you have cats or curious children, avoid planting lilies and opt for non-toxic options like snapdragons or zinnias.

It’s essential to remember that the list of toxic plants is not exhaustive, and some plants not mentioned here may also pose a risk. To ensure a safe outdoor environment, research the plants you plan to include in your garden thoroughly. Familiarize yourself with their potential toxicity and keep them out of reach of pets and children.

If you have existing toxic plants in your yard, consider either removing them or creating physical barriers to prevent access. Additionally, educate your family members, especially children, about the potential dangers of certain plants to promote safe outdoor play.

Start Planning Early

Starting your moving plan early is key to a smooth relocation. Ideally, kick off this process about eight weeks before your move. During this phase, evaluate all your possessions carefully. Create three distinct lists: one for items you’ll move with you, another for items you plan to sell or donate, and a third for items that simply need to be discarded.

Be sure to consider the size and layout of your new home during this process. This will help ensure that your furniture and belongings will fit and complement your new living space. A systematic and timely approach to planning can alleviate the stress that often comes with relocation.

Hire a Reliable Moving Company

Engaging a reliable moving company can make your relocation process significantly easier. Begin your search well before the scheduled moving date. Take time to verify the company’s legitimacy – ensure they have proper certifications and positive online reviews.

These reviews can offer real insight into their professionalism, punctuality, and care for your belongings. Confirm the pricing structure too. Some companies may have hidden fees, so a clear discussion about rates is essential. Remember to align your move-in date with the movers’ schedule and the availability of your new home.

Gather Packing Supplies Items like boxes of assorted sizes, packing tape, bubble wrap for delicate items, and markers for clear labeling should be on your list. Various objects, from large furniture pieces to fragile china, will need to be transported, and having the right packing materials can ensure their safe arrival at your new home.

Local stores often sell these supplies, but online marketplaces may offer a wider range at competitive prices. Being well-equipped with packing supplies not only safeguards your belongings but also brings a sense of organization and control to the otherwise chaotic process of moving. Keep everything neatly packed and labeled to make unpacking in your new home a breeze.

Start Packing

Packing can be a mess, but following a systematic approach helps. Start with items that are not part of your daily routine. Perhaps it’s the decorative pieces in your living room or the winter clothes in your wardrobe. Ensure that every box you pack is labeled clearly, indicating its contents and the room it belongs to in your new home.

This simple practice can make the unpacking process much more straightforward. Also, give special attention to fragile items. Wrap them in bubble wrap or packing paper and place them in sturdy boxes to avoid any damage during transit.

Update Your Address

A significant but often overlooked step in the moving process is updating your address. Approximately two weeks before you relocate, begin this task. Contact all financial institutions, like your bank and credit card companies, to inform them about your new address.

This ensures that all important mail and notifications reach you without interruption. Don’t forget about your various subscription services either – you wouldn’t want to miss your favorite magazine or streaming service. Furthermore, remember to inform your healthcare providers about your relocation. Whether it’s your family doctor, dentist, or specialist you visit regularly, they all need your updated address. If you have children, you must also arrange school transfers.

Disconnect and Reconnect Utilities

Maintaining the continuity of utilities is a crucial aspect of relocation. As your moving date approaches, contact all your utility providers to schedule the disconnection at your current home and connection at your new one.

This applies to all basic services such as electricity, water, and gas. Don’t forget about your internet services either. The last thing you want in your new home is to be without Wi-Fi. Be proactive and arrange for these services to be up and running by the time you move in.

Perform a Final Cleaning

It’s time to clean your old home once your belongings are packed and set aside for moving. A thorough cleanup is not only respectful to the next occupants, but it also offers a sense of closure. You’ll want to pay attention to areas hidden by furniture or appliances, which are often overlooked in regular cleaning.

If feasible, plan to clean your new home before your belongings arrive. Entering a clean, fresh space can greatly enhance the joy and comfort of settling in. Organize a cleaning kit with essentials for the task, or consider hiring professional cleaners if it fits within your budget.

Unpack and Settle

Unpacking is the final phase of your moving process. After the movers safely deliver your belongings to your new home, start unpacking. It’s not a task to be rushed; take your time. It’s advisable, to begin with the most essential items first, such as bedding, toiletries, and kitchen essentials.

Having these necessities readily accessible will make your first few nights more comfortable. Gradually unpack the remaining items as you begin to settle in. This process can take a few days or even weeks, and that’s perfectly alright. The goal is to organize your new space to suit your needs and preferences, making it feel like home.
